解密Shadowrocket不支持的URL问题及解决方案

在网络环境日趋复杂的今天,Shadowrocket作为一款广受欢迎的翻墙工具,帮助用户安全、快速地访问被屏蔽的网站。然而,不支持的URL问题却常常困扰着许多用户。本文将深入分析这一问题,并提供实用的解决方案和相关的常见问题解答。

什么是Shadowrocket?

Shadowrocket 是一款为iOS用户设计的网络代理工具,用户可以通过它配置各种网络代理,以实现翻墙功能。它支持多种协议,如HTTP、HTTPS、SSH、Socks5等。

Shadowrocket的不支持URL的表现

在使用Shadowrocket过程中,用户可能会遇到以下的不支持的URL表现:

  • 无法连接到特定网站
  • 访问速度缓慢
  • 显示404错误
  • 无法解析域名

这些问题都可能与用户所使用的URL格式或代理设置不当有关。

导致Shadowrocket不支持URL的原因

1. URL格式不正确

某些URL可能因为格式不符合标准而被Shadowrocket识别为不支持。常见的格式错误包括:

  • 拼写错误
  • 缺少协议前缀(如http://或https://)
  • 存在多余的空格或特殊字符

2. 代理服务器设置问题

如果代理服务器本身存在问题,Shadowrocket也无法正常工作。可能的设置问题包括:

  • 代理类型选择错误(如使用HTTP代理,而目标网站需要HTTPS)
  • 未正确填写代理地址和端口

3. 网络环境因素

一些网络提供商可能对特定类型的流量进行限制或屏蔽,导致Shadowrocket无法连接到某些URL。

如何解决Shadowrocket不支持的URL问题

1. 检查URL格式

确保您输入的URL格式正确,具体包括:

  • 确认协议前缀
  • 检查拼写
  • 去除多余的空格和特殊字符

2. 调整代理设置

在Shadowrocket的设置中,确保代理服务器的类型、地址和端口均填写正确。可以尝试更换不同类型的代理(如从HTTP切换为Socks5),并测试能否连接目标URL。

3. 更换网络环境

如果问题仍然存在,可以尝试更换网络环境,比如切换到不同的Wi-Fi或移动数据,查看是否能解决访问问题。

常见问题解答(FAQ)

Shadowrocket为什么会提示不支持的URL?

提示“不支持的URL”通常是因为所请求的URL格式不正确或者代理设置有误。

如何快速检测Shadowrocket的代理是否有效?

您可以通过尝试访问公开的网站(如Google、YouTube)来检查代理的有效性,如果能够正常访问,则表明代理设置无误。

为什么有些网址在Shadowrocket上无法打开?

有可能是因为该网址被某些网络提供商限速或屏蔽,或者该网址本身存在问题。

能否通过更新Shadowrocket来解决不支持的URL问题?

是的,保持应用程序更新可以解决一些已知的BUG和性能问题,因此建议定期检查并更新Shadowrocket。

结论

在使用Shadowrocket的过程中,遇到不支持的URL问题并不罕见。通过仔细检查URL格式、调整代理设置和更换网络环境,可以有效解决这一问题。同时,定期更新应用程序也有助于提升使用体验。希望本文提供的解决方案能帮助到您,确保您能够顺畅访问互联网。

正文完
 0